A PHP50 million trade center will soon rise here, providing micro, small, and medium enterprises (MSMEs) in the region with increased opportunities to showcase their products and generate more jobs.

In a message on Thursday, Department of Trade and Industry Regional Director Dindo Nabol said the first Bicol Trade Center project aligns with the commitment to fostering economic growth and development in the region.

“It will provide a platform for local businesses to thrive, connect, and innovate. The construction of this building is also a significant milestone in our efforts to future-proof DTI facilities,” he added.

Nabol said the project is expected to start construction this year and completed next year.

“This project is a testament to collaborative efforts and commitment to the economic growth and development in Bicol. May the Bicol Trade Center be a beacon of progress and prosperity for our region,” Nabol added.

During the groundbreaking and capsule-laying ceremony, Ako Bicol (AKB) Party-list Executive Director Anelyn Sumanga, delivering the message of AKB Rep. Elizaldy Co, said the facility would serve as a permanent home for Bicolano products, acting as a center for opportunity, innovation, and economic development.

The Department of Trade and Industry (DTI) will manage the facility through its Albay office.

“Finally, we will have a home for our products. I am truly pleased and proud of this project. AKB continues to provide programs that enhance the lives of our MSMEs,” he said.

Co said the facility would promote Bicol’s product excellence and quality.

Alex Lacuna, chief of DPWH Region 5 Construction Division, said the three-story, permanent, modern, and resilient building would enhance public service delivery and serve as an accessible and sustainable workspace for DTI personnel and the public.

The project, funded under the 2025 General Appropriations Act, will have a floor area of 1,196.36 square meters.

It will feature an exhibit hall, storage area, power supply room, and comfort rooms, making it ideal for exhibitions, fairs, product development, and capacity-building activities.

The facility will also include the finance and administrative division offices, a pantry, a fully equipped conference room, the business department division, and the consumer protection division. (PNA)
